Quaternary contact in the initial interaction of CD4 with the HIV-1 envelope trimer.
Qingbo Liu,Priyamvada Acharya,Michael A. Dolan,Peng Zhang,Christina Guzzo,Jacky Lu,Alice Kwon,Deepali Gururani,Huiyi Miao,Tatsiana Bylund,Gwo-Yu Chuang,Aliaksandr Druz,Tongqing Zhou,William J. Rice,Christoph Wigge,Bridget Carragher,Clinton S. Potter,Peter D. Kwong,Paolo Lusso +18 more
TL;DR: Cryogenic electron microscopy is used to visualize the initial contact of CD4 with the HIV-1 Env trimer at 6.8-Å resolution and documents the critical role of quaternary interactions in the initial HIV-Env-receptor contact, with implications for treatment and vaccine design.
Virion incorporation of integrin α4β7 facilitates HIV-1 infection and intestinal homing
Christina Guzzo,David M. Ichikawa,Chung Park,Damilola D. Phillips,Qingbo Liu,Peng Zhang,Alice Kwon,Huiyi Miao,Jacky Lu,Catherine Rehm,James Arthos,Claudia Cicala,Myron S. Cohen,Anthony S. Fauci,John H. Kehrl,Paolo Lusso +15 more
TL;DR: In vivo treatment with an antibody to the gut-homing integrin α4β7 was shown to reduce viral transmission, delay disease progression, and induce persistent virus control in macaques challenged with simian immunodeficiency virus (SIV).

Interdomain Stabilization Impairs CD4 Binding and Improves Immunogenicity of the HIV-1 Envelope Trimer.
Peng Zhang,Jason Gorman,Hui Geng,Qingbo Liu,Yin Lin,Yaroslav Tsybovsky,Eden P. Go,Barna Dey,Tsion Andine,Alice Kwon,Mit Patel,Deepali Gururani,Ferzan Uddin,Christina Guzzo,Raffaello Cimbro,Huiyi Miao,Krisha McKee,Gwo-Yu Chuang,Loïc Martin,Francesca Sironi,Mauro S. Malnati,Heather Desaire,Edward A. Berger,John R. Mascola,Michael A. Dolan,Peter D. Kwong,Paolo Lusso +26 more
TL;DR: Interdomain stabilization provides a widely applicable template for the design of Env-based HIV-1 vaccines and elicited neutralizing antibodies against tier-2 viruses with a repaired glycan shield regardless of treatment with a functional CD4 mimic.
